Definition
To travel across or traverse; especially to travel through spacetime or cross boundaries.
- to pass through; to cross; to traverse
- to travel through time and space; to cross into another era or dimension
colloquialother
How it's used
Primarily associated with science fiction or fantasy narratives involving time travel or dimension jumping. It functions as a dynamic verb describing the act of crossing boundaries between different eras or worlds. While it can technically mean to pass through a physical barrier, its most common usage in Hong Kong media is specifically for temporal displacement.

Common mistake
Do not confuse this with the formal term 經過, which simply means to pass by or through a physical location. Using 穿越 for walking through a park or passing a street sounds unnatural and overly dramatic.
